Output ec8d343e4d1ab93f684f4d4c790abe03f5dfe23157955b17bbcd03909ab61d82:1

value
1162593
script pubkey
OP_0 OP_PUSHBYTES_20 b9ba345459069ec160367c264884c7e7a50b9fca
address
bc1qhxarg4zeq60vzcpk0sny3px8u7jsh872uf08mc
transaction
ec8d343e4d1ab93f684f4d4c790abe03f5dfe23157955b17bbcd03909ab61d82